Notes about Pieter Westra

Pieter was bij zijn overlijden verloofd Hij werd gearresteerd en naar het kamp Amersfoort gebracht.
Commentaar: Ik zie dat een zekere Pieter Westra (1908-1944) in uw genealogie is opgenomen. Hij was hulppredikant in de Gereformeerde Kerken van 1939-1944 in verschillende kerken, Beekbergen, Zuidhorn, Groningen en Spijk-Gr. In 1942 zat hij van april tot september in het kamp Amersfoort. Ten behoeve van een boek over predikanten in de WOII zoeken wij meer gegevens, nl. waarom hij in 1942 werd gearresteerd en weer vrijgelaten, en waarom hij zo vroeg is overleden. Overigens is hij volgens onze gegevens bij Anloo bij Zuidlaren overleden maar begraven in Gerkesklooster, zijn geboorteplaats.(Atze Herder)
